I took Gari to the vets today and the good news is that his heart and chest are fine, and the cough is just a very bad cough, apparently his throat sounded rough and his glands are up. The whining and grumbling are because he has a sore stomach, his abdomen is very tender to touch and he cried when the vet pressed it. :'(

He has been given a steroid injection, antibiotics for the cough and anti-spasmodic tablets for his tummy pain. He is getting a reprieve from his boring renal diet and can have scrambled egg, and chicken and rice until he feels better.
